From PubMed, December 17, 2018--"Severe disease activity in a patient with multiple sclerosis after daclizumab discontinuation":


https://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pubmed/30554038

Daclizumab (Zinbryta) has been taken off the market. For some background, here is a thread from a few months ago about it:
